# Recipes for bootable GNU Mach/Hurd Live CD ## Greg's recipe In my attempts to get a bootable CD for the Hurd here's the recipe I followed, your's will be similar. I needed a grub-0.92, with a patch from , and version 1.16 of mkbimage (I don't exactly remember where I got that from). You can grab a copy of it at , which is a gzipped bootable \*.iso with the copy of the patched grub and the version of mkbimage I used. Here's the recipe I followed (under linux). # mkdir ./2.88floppy # mkdir ./isodir # cp grub/* 2.88floppy/boot/grub/ # cp grub/* isodir/boot/grub/ # cd 2.88floppy # tar -cf ../floppyimg.tar * # cd .. # mkbimage -f floppyimg.tar -t 2.88 # cp 2.88.image isodir/ # mkisofs -r -b 2.88.image -c boot.catalog -o hurdcd.iso isodir/ # cdrecord -v speed=4 dev=0,0,0 -data hurdcd.iso That was the recipe for using a floppy image. If you use the `-t hd` switch of `mkbimage`, you'll get an ext2fs El-Torito HD emulation image that can be any size (I've got one here 300+ MB). You can then use `root (hd0,0)` in Grub to boot something.
